Remote work shifted the employment landscape during the COVID-19 pandemic, and despite some companies calling employees back into the office, remote job opportunities have not fallen to their pre-pandemic levels.
Remote work has become an established part of company hiring strategies. Demand and supply of remote jobs worldwide have increased sharply, according to labor market analytics firm Lightcast.
In the U.S., employer demand for remote employees has increased by almost 400% since 2016, with more than 3.5 million remote job postings in 2022. Between January 2020 and January 2023, the number of workers living in the U.S. and working for firms based elsewhere climbed 36%, Lightcast’s research shows.
The technology industry, in particular, has embraced this shift, and the trend for the future is toward remote work.
Data on technology sector employment compiled by US-based trade association CompTIA shows tens of thousands of remote tech job listings in the U.S. alone.
Remote Tech Job Postings: October 2023 | |
Software Developers | 8,823 |
IT Project Management | 6,114 |
Data Scientists | 2,378 |
Systems Analysts | 2,323 |
IT Support Specialists | 2,239 |
Cybersecurity Analysts and Engineers | 1,621 |
Database Administrators | 1,418 |
Web Developers | 1,385 |
Network Architects | 1,082 |
Network / System Administrators | 977 |
Comptia analysis of U.S. job postings on Lightcast
If you’re looking for a tech role with the flexibility of remote work, here are the ten best careers to consider:
10 Best Remote Work Tech Careers
1. Software Developer
Software development is a broad field that allows professionals to create software programs, applications, and websites. With the right skills, developers can work with teams worldwide using video conferencing and other collaborative tools without needing a physical office presence.
Successful software developers can:
- Write, modify, and debug software for customers
- Develop specific applications for computers or devices
- Develop the underlying systems that run devices or control networks
As businesses and individuals adopt more sophisticated technology stacks, demand for skilled developers remains high.
2. I.T. Project Manager
IT project managers coordinate and supervise the implementation of technology projects to keep the participants on track and within the assigned budget.
Required skills include:
- Coordinating project phases and schedules
- Selecting and allocating resources, including workers, to the project
- Preparing reports to inform stakeholders of the budget, time, projected outcomes, and progress of the project
Communication tools and project management software increasingly allow them to effectively lead teams and deliver successful projects from any location.
READ MORE: 50+ Essential Project Management Statistics
3. Data Scientists
Data science is an analytical vocation that requires strong math and technical skills, as it involves extracting insights from vast data sets to help companies make informed decisions.
Data scientists create algorithms and models to clean up and organize data to ensure it is accurate and uniform. They then interpret the data to identify patterns and trends and communicate the results of their analysis to relevant teams in their organization.
Data science is particularly well suited to remote work, as data scientists can manage and analyze data from anywhere in the world.
4. Systems Analyst
Systems analysts are responsible for ensuring that I.T. systems meet the needs of an organization.
The role often includes examining the current hardware and software systems and regularly reviewing them to ensure they support the company’s operations as intended.
Members of the team communicate with users to establish their needs, design, test, and implement new systems, and liaise with other I.T. staff, such as programmers, to ensure they are updated as needed.
Systems analysts manage I.T. projects to ensure that any changes do not disrupt the organization and liaise with stakeholders to inform them of project progress. Much of this work can be done remotely.
5. I.T. Support Specialists
Tech support specialists provide technical customer support, help troubleshoot technology issues, and ensure that I.T. systems run smoothly. Responsibilities include guiding customers on using specific systems or programs and working with other technicians to resolve problems.
Most I.T. support tasks can be done remotely. And with the rise of remote work, the need for tech support specialists to help employees with their remote setups has only grown.
6. Cybersecurity Analysts and Engineers
As the threat of cyber attacks is growing, the demand for cybersecurity professionals to ensure the security of sensitive information. Cybersecurity analysts can monitor and protect digital systems remotely using the following skills:
- Configuring and managing tools to monitor network activity
- Identifying network vulnerabilities through testing and assessments
- Planning and recommending changes to increase network security and applying security patches
READ MORE:
- 10 Best Cybersecurity Certifications for 2024
- 6 Highest Paying Jobs in Cybersecurity in 2023 with Salaries
7. Database Administrators
A database administrator uses software to organize and store a company’s data. This ensures that users can easily access the information they need and that the data is protected from unauthorized access.
Managing databases involves:
- Configuring and maintaining database management systems
- Updating the coding as new database technologies become available
- Creating company-wide policies for database use, maintenance, and security
The rise of big data analytics is increasing demand for database administration, and the tasks involving coding and administration lend themselves to remote work.
8. Web Developer
Like software development, web development involves coding and communicating with colleagues in ways that work well in a remote setting. As digitalization increases demand from businesses and individuals to establish an online presence, the need for skilled web developers remains high. They are responsible for designing a website’s front end and optimizing the back end’s technical aspects, such as performance and capacity.
9. Network Architect
A network architect designs and implements computer network infrastructure to ensure an organization has the communication and data-sharing systems to operate efficiently.
Responsibilities include:
- Installing and configuring network equipment such as routers, switches, and firewalls
- Creating network documentation to ensure users have the information they need
- Monitoring networks to ensure they remain reliable, secure, and scalable
- Designing and implementing disaster recovery plans
- Working closely with I.T. professionals and other teams
Different types of network architects manage enterprise networks, cloud networks, wireless networks, data center networks, and network security. Many of these roles can be completed via remote systems access and collaborative tools.
10. Network and Systems Administrators
There are some skill overlaps between network or system architects and administrators. But while architects primarily focus on designing and configuring I.T. systems and networks, administrators typically focus more on maintaining them once they are in place. Architects and engineers tend to take on more managerial responsibilities and command higher salaries.
Companies that use multiple software platforms and have complex I.T. systems will typically employ network administrators and engineers. Demand for these roles is rising as the adoption of cloud computing, automation, and virtualization increases, and companies’ I.T. requirements become more complex with more employees working remotely.
The Bottom Line
As technology advances, the opportunities for remote work in the industry are expanding.
Whether you’re a seasoned professional or a newcomer to the tech world, these ten roles offer the potential for career satisfaction from working at the forefront of technological innovation while providing the freedom to work virtually anywhere.